Best camera phones under ₹20,000 in India

Realme 8 Pro

The Realme 8 Pro features a 108MP primary camera, an 8MP ultra-wide-angle sensor, 2MP portrait sensor and a 2MP macro sensor. On the front, the device sports a 16MP selfie camera.

Redmi Note 10 Pro Max

The Redmi Note 10 Pro Max features a 108MP primary camera, an 8MP ultra-wide-angle sensor, 2MP depth sensor and a 5MP telemacro sensor. On the front, the device sports a 16MP selfie camera.

Samsung Galaxy M51

The Samsung Galaxy M51 comes with a 64MP primary camera, 12MP ultra-wide-angle camera, a 5MP depth sensor and a 5MP macro sensor. It sports a 32MP selfie camera.

Poco X3 Pro

The Poco X3 Pro features a 48MP primary camera, an 8MP ultra-wide-angle sensor, a 2MP depth sensor and a 2MP macro sensor. It comes with a 20MP selfie camera.

iQOO Z3

The iQOO Z3 features a 64MP primary camera, an 8MP ultra-wide sensor and a 2MP macro camera. On the front, the device comes with a 16MP selfie camera.

Vivo V20 SE

The Vivo V20 SE features a 48MP primary camera, an 8MP wide-angle camera and a 2MP depth sensor. On the front, the device sports a 32MP selfie camera.

Moto G60

The Moto G60 features a 64MP primary camera, an 8MP ultra-wide-angle sensor and a 2MP depth sensor. On the front, the device sports a 32MP selfie camera.

Realme 7 Pro

The Realme 7 Pro features a 64MP primary camera, an 8MP ultra-wide-angle sensor, a 2MP portrait sensor and a 2MP macro sensor. On the front, the device comes with a 32MP selfie camera.

Motorola One Fusion Plus

The Motorola One Fusion Plus features a 64MP primary camera, 8MP ultra-wide-angle sensor, a 5MP macro sensor and a 2MP depth sensor. On the front, it comes with a 16MP selfie camera.
